To answer a couple of questions,
really the only reason i decided Seattle instead was because i didn't have to stay a couple of days at a time, and Angel network said they could get me to Seattle easier then PA.
The vaccines are "supposed" to kick our immune systems into recognizing the cancer if it comes and to attack it. It's still phase 1 trials, but it won't hurt, it may not work, but there is a low chance of actually hurting you.
